From 4426d9d9711c0eea495d759d063382cfdeb574f3 Mon Sep 17 00:00:00 2001 From: Kamil Kopryk Date: Wed, 17 Nov 2021 15:37:03 +0000 Subject: [PATCH] Remove getSharedSystemMemCapabilities from hwInfoConfig helper Signed-off-by: Kamil Kopryk Related-To: NEO-6075 --- opencl/source/cl_device/cl_device_caps.cpp | 2 +- shared/source/os_interface/hw_info_config.h | 2 -- shared/source/os_interface/hw_info_config.inl | 5 ----- shared/test/common/mocks/mock_hw_info_config.cpp | 5 ----- 4 files changed, 1 insertion(+), 13 deletions(-) diff --git a/opencl/source/cl_device/cl_device_caps.cpp b/opencl/source/cl_device/cl_device_caps.cpp index c5ac65fefd..be3033fb08 100644 --- a/opencl/source/cl_device/cl_device_caps.cpp +++ b/opencl/source/cl_device/cl_device_caps.cpp @@ -426,7 +426,7 @@ void ClDevice::initializeCaps() { deviceInfo.deviceMemCapabilities = hwInfoConfig->getDeviceMemCapabilities(); deviceInfo.singleDeviceSharedMemCapabilities = hwInfoConfig->getSingleDeviceSharedMemCapabilities(); deviceInfo.crossDeviceSharedMemCapabilities = hwInfoConfig->getCrossDeviceSharedMemCapabilities(); - deviceInfo.sharedSystemMemCapabilities = hwInfoConfig->getSharedSystemMemCapabilities(); + deviceInfo.sharedSystemMemCapabilities = hwInfo.capabilityTable.sharedSystemMemCapabilities; if (DebugManager.flags.EnableSharedSystemUsmSupport.get() != -1) { if (DebugManager.flags.EnableSharedSystemUsmSupport.get() == 0) { deviceInfo.sharedSystemMemCapabilities = 0u; diff --git a/shared/source/os_interface/hw_info_config.h b/shared/source/os_interface/hw_info_config.h index 8e994fa911..6609e50d19 100644 --- a/shared/source/os_interface/hw_info_config.h +++ b/shared/source/os_interface/hw_info_config.h @@ -39,7 +39,6 @@ class HwInfoConfig { virtual uint64_t getCrossDeviceSharedMemCapabilities() = 0; virtual void getKernelExtendedProperties(uint32_t *fp16, uint32_t *fp32, uint32_t *fp64) = 0; virtual std::vector getKernelSupportedThreadArbitrationPolicies() = 0; - virtual uint64_t getSharedSystemMemCapabilities() = 0; virtual void convertTimestampsFromOaToCsDomain(uint64_t ×tampData) = 0; virtual uint32_t getDeviceMemoryMaxClkRate(const HardwareInfo *hwInfo) = 0; virtual bool isAdditionalStateBaseAddressWARequired(const HardwareInfo &hwInfo) const = 0; @@ -101,7 +100,6 @@ class HwInfoConfigHw : public HwInfoConfig { uint64_t getCrossDeviceSharedMemCapabilities() override; void getKernelExtendedProperties(uint32_t *fp16, uint32_t *fp32, uint32_t *fp64) override; std::vector getKernelSupportedThreadArbitrationPolicies() override; - uint64_t getSharedSystemMemCapabilities() override; void convertTimestampsFromOaToCsDomain(uint64_t ×tampData) override; uint32_t getDeviceMemoryMaxClkRate(const HardwareInfo *hwInfo) override; bool isAdditionalStateBaseAddressWARequired(const HardwareInfo &hwInfo) const override; diff --git a/shared/source/os_interface/hw_info_config.inl b/shared/source/os_interface/hw_info_config.inl index c7e1d51cf1..5031a74a19 100644 --- a/shared/source/os_interface/hw_info_config.inl +++ b/shared/source/os_interface/hw_info_config.inl @@ -34,11 +34,6 @@ std::vector HwInfoConfigHw::getKernelSupportedThreadArbitr return PreambleHelper::getSupportedThreadArbitrationPolicies(); } -template -uint64_t HwInfoConfigHw::getSharedSystemMemCapabilities() { - return 0; -} - template void HwInfoConfigHw::convertTimestampsFromOaToCsDomain(uint64_t ×tampData){}; diff --git a/shared/test/common/mocks/mock_hw_info_config.cpp b/shared/test/common/mocks/mock_hw_info_config.cpp index cd6815e729..587d446fd0 100644 --- a/shared/test/common/mocks/mock_hw_info_config.cpp +++ b/shared/test/common/mocks/mock_hw_info_config.cpp @@ -37,11 +37,6 @@ template <> void HwInfoConfigHw::adjustPlatformForProductFamily(HardwareInfo *hwInfo) { } -template <> -uint64_t HwInfoConfigHw::getSharedSystemMemCapabilities() { - return 0; -} - template <> uint64_t HwInfoConfigHw::getHostMemCapabilities(const HardwareInfo *hwInfo) { return 0;